<p>Organic coffee - what is it exactly? This is coffee that is grown<br />
without using enhancement chemicals. It has been done that way since<br />
time before chemical companies intruded. Farmers plant the seeds,<br />
irrigate the roots and let the sun do the rest.</p>

<p>There are definite physical effects of coffee on your body. A cup of<br />
freshly brewed java can boost the body&#8217;s alertness, improve performance<br />
and concentration. The internal organs are affected also. There is a<br />
change in the heart rate, raised blood pressure and basal metabolic<br />
rate. It also promotes urine production. Coffee can help relax muscle<br />
tension. Students have discovered these changes and use coffee while<br />
studying for an exam. Along with the students others use it also as a<br />
stimulant to get them going in the morning or keep them awake at night.</p>
<p>Caffeine, of course, is the main ingredient in your cup of java.<br />
Researchers have proven that a safe amount would be one or two cups a<br />
day. When more than two cups are exceeded your body may suffer the<br />
negative effects. This may include insomnia, migraines, increased or<br />
irregular heartbeat, nausea and muscle tension. Your doctor may advise<br />
you to drink less caffeine as continued extreme use may lead to ulcer<br />
or heartburn.</p>
<p>Pregnant women should cut back on their coffee intake or avoid it<br />
altogether since it could cause birth defects and patients with heart<br />
conditions should also avoid it due to the possibility of other health<br />
problems. There are also other substances that contain caffeine such as<br />
tea, sodas and chocolates which should also be restricted.</p>
<p>Having several cups of latte or espresso will not cause a person to<br />
act irrationally or become psychotic. These actions are usually<br />
associated with the use of illegal stimulants or alcohol. But caffeine<br />
can become habit forming. Those who drink it on a regular basis and<br />
suddenly stop may experience what is known as withdrawal effects that<br />
will disappear after a day or two when they are able to once again have<br />
a cup of coffee.</p>

<p>Spicy Confetti Noodles</p>
<p>3 medium green onions <br />2 medium bell peppers <br />2 medium carrots <br />2 packages (5 ounces each) Japanese curly noodles or 10 ounces uncooked spaghetti <br />2 teaspoons sesame oil <br />1/3 cup water <br />1/4 cup dry sherry or Water <br />1/2 teaspoon chicken bouillon granules <br />1 tablespoon finely chopped gingerroot <br />2 tablespoons soy sauce <br />1 tablespoon chili puree with garlic <br />1 teaspoon curry powder <br />1/4 teaspoon sugar <br />2 garlic cloves, finely chopped </p>
<p>1. Cut onions into 2-inch pieces; cut pieces into thin strips. Cut bell peppers into thin strips. Cut carrots into julienne strips. <br />2. Cook and drain noodles as directed on package. Toss noodles and oil in large bowl. Stir in onions, bell peppers and carrots. <br />3. Mix remaining ingredients in wok or 12-inch skillet. Heat to boiling over medium heat, stirring occasionally. Add noodle mixture; toss with sauce. Heat through, stirring constantly.  </p>
<p>Indian Lentils and Rice</p>
<p>8 medium green onions, chopped (1/2 cup) <br />1 tablespoon finely chopped gingerroot <br />1/8 teaspoon crushed red pepper <br />2 garlic cloves, finely chopped <br />5 1/4 cups vegetable broth <br />1 1/2 cups (12 ounces) dried lentils, sorted and rinsed <br />1 teaspoon ground turmeric <br />1/2 teaspoon salt <br />1 large tomato, chopped (1 cup) <br />1/4 cup shredded coconut <br />2 tablespoons chopped fresh mint leaves or 2 teaspoons dried mint leaves <br />3 cups hot cooked rice <br />1 1/2 cups plain fat-free yogurt </p>
<p>1. Spray 3-quart saucepan with cooking spray. Cook onions, gingerroot, red pepper and garlic in saucepan over medium heat 3 to 5 minutes, stirring occasionally, until onions are tender. <br />2. Stir in 5 cups of the broth, the lentils, turmeric and salt. Heat to boiling; reduce heat. Cover and simmer 25 to 30 minutes, adding remaining broth if needed, until lentils are tender. <br />3. Stir in tomato, coconut and mint. Serve over rice and with yogurt. </p>
<p>Indian Split Peas with Vegetables</p>
<p>2 teaspoons vegetable oil <br />1/2 teaspoon cumin seed or 1/4 teaspoon ground cumin <br />1/4 teaspoon ground turmeric <br />2 jalapeño chilies, seeded and finely chopped <br />3 cups cauliflowerets (1 pound) <br />2 cups cooked yellow split peas <br />1/4 cup vegetable broth <br />2 cups Green Giant® frozen sweet peas, thawed or 1 can (15 oz) Progresso® black beans, drained, rinsed </p>
<p>1. Heat oil in 10-inch sillet over medium-high heat. Cook cumin, turmeric and chilies in oil 2 minutes, stirring occasionally. <br />2. Stir in cauliflowerets and broth. Cook and cover 3 to 4 minutes or until cauliflowerets are tender. <br />3. Stir in remaining ingredients. Cook about 5 minutes, stirring occasionally, until hot. </p>
